A Mechanical Project Manager is responsible for overseeing and managing mechanical projects from inception to completion. This involves planning, organizing, and coordinating activities related to mechanical design, construction, installation, and commissioning.
Specific job duties may include:

Project Planning:

Developing project plans, timelines, and budgets in accordance with customer requirements and company standards.

Resource Allocation:

Coordinating the allocation of resources, including personnel, equipment, and materials, to ensure that project deadlines are met.

Risk Management:

Identifying and mitigating potential risks associated with the project, such as safety hazards, cost overruns, and delays.

Communication:

Communicating project progress and status to stakeholders, including clients, contractors, and team members.

Quality Control:

Ensuring that all work performed meets quality standards and regulatory requirements.

Project Documentation:

Maintaining accurate project documentation, including contracts, change orders, and project reports.

Team Management:

Leading and motivating a team of engineers, designers, and technicians to achieve project goals and objectives.

Problem Solving:

Identifying and resolving issues and conflicts that arise during the project lifecycle.
Overall, a Mechanical Project Manager plays a critical role in ensuring that mechanical projects are completed on time, within budget, and to the satisfaction of all stakeholders involved.
